Imams in Denmark on hidden camera

Aftenposten:

French journalists using hidden cameras have collected footage that appears to demonstrate an aggressive, threatening attitude from imams in Denmark towards moderate Muslims there.

The TV station France 2 will air a documentary Thursday evening where imam Ahmed Akkari discusses the hypothetical situation where politician Naser Khader of the Democratic Muslims becomes a cabinet member of a future government, newspaper Jyllands-Posten reports.

"If he becomes minister for foreigners or integration shouldn't one then send two men to blow him and his ministry up?" Akkari asks.

Akkari smiles during the statement, and how serious he is is not clear from the program.

Akkari, who did not know he was being filmed, told TV-Avisen that the remark was meant as a crass joke, and that he denied any connection with the statement taken seriously.

Danish police told newspaper Berlingske Tidende that they were investigating if the remark constituted the basis for a criminal prosecution.

Khader, who was reportedly shaken by the news, told Jyllands-Posten that he would not comment until he had seen the footage and heard what was said in Arabic.
